Here's a comprehensive guide to help you master the art of edge banding color customization:
Materials Required:* Edge banding in your desired color
* Contact adhesive suitable for edge banding
* Trim router with flush trim bit
* Sandpaper or sanding block
* Clean cloths
* Optional: Additional materials like heat gun, putty knife, etc.
Step 1: Prepare the Edge* Start by ensuring that the surface of the edge you want to band is clean, dry, and free of any debris.
* If necessary, sand or plane the edge to create a smooth and even surface for optimal adhesion.
Step 2: Apply the Adhesive* Choose a contact adhesive specifically formulated for edge banding applications.
* Apply a thin, even layer of adhesive to the edge of the substrate and the edge of the banding strip.
* Allow the adhesive to dry for the recommended time according to the manufacturer's instructions.
Step 3: Align and Apply the Banding* Align the banding strip carefully with the edge of the substrate.
* Press down firmly along the entire length to create a strong bond.
* Use a small block or clamp to apply pressure and ensure that the banding is securely fixed.
Step 4: Trim the Banding* Once the adhesive has dried, use a trim router equipped with a flush trim bit to trim any excess banding.
* Guide the router carefully along the edge to create a seamless transition between the banding and the substrate.
* If you don't have a trim router, you can use a sharp utility knife or a sanding block with fine-grit sandpaper to trim the banding manually.
Step 5: Sand and Finish* Use fine-grit sandpaper or a sanding block to smooth out any rough edges or imperfections.
* Wipe away any sanding dust with a clean cloth.
* For a more durable finish, apply a thin coat of clear lacquer or polyurethane to the edge banding.
Tips for Custom Colors:* If you can't find edge banding in your desired color, you can custom-order it from a manufacturer like us.
* You can also purchase white or clear edge banding and paint it to match your project.
* Consider using multiple colors of banding to create intricate designs and patterns.
* Experiment with different adhesive colors to achieve a unique look.
